**Q: Does the Opaline admin dashboard support dark mode?**

Yes, as of release 4.2. Theme tokens are resolved at build time via the Duskset package, so reviewers should verify that no component hardcodes color values. Contrast ratios were audited against our accessibility baseline. The token reference table and review checklist are maintained here.

wiki page, tadug-yagap: https://jira.qorvelsys.internal/pages/browse/display/projects/5e6c

This briefing outlines Corvessa Foods' planned expansion into the Merrowvale region. Market analysis conducted by the strategy office indicates steady demand for our Hearthline product range, with limited incumbent competition. Distribution agreements are in final negotiation, and two branch sites near Dunfell Harbor have been shortlisted. Branch managers should review the attached staffing and training schedules carefully before the leadership session. The confidential business plan summary follows below for your review.

board note of tawip-fajop: Lamwynix Holdings is in early talks to buy Tammirax Works for about $473.8 million. The Istax launch date is November 23, and nothing goes to the press before then. Legal wants the Aldielek Partners term sheet countersigned before May 19.

**14:22 UTC** — The Merrowlane dedupe worker began collapsing customer records that shared only a normalized postal code, a regression introduced when the matching threshold in Corvette-Sync was lowered for the Halbrook pilot. Plugin authors should note that any hook registered on `record.merged` fired once per false merge, so downstream caches may hold stale identities until the next full reconciliation pass. We restored the prior threshold at 14:41 UTC. The exact build that shipped the regression is recorded below.

session token of kahog-bahif = htk9_f63daec35

Subject: Hermetic build migration — status for eng sync

Hi — quick summary before Thursday. The Marrowbuild migration is 70% complete; remaining targets are the codegen steps with network fetches, which we're vendoring this sprint. CI times dropped roughly 40% on migrated targets. Current target list, blockers, and the cutover schedule are tracked on the internal page:

wiki page, kahog-hahig: https://vault.zemvargrid.internal/display/deploy/repo/settings/merge_requests/job/settings/6f3b933774dbc5320a4daa18